Dozens of apps updated for Windows 8.1 rollout

Microsoft is updating all of its built-in Windows 8.1 apps ahead of the operating system's release later today. Updates are available immediately in the Windows Store for those using the final version of Windows 8.1, and they appear to be largely performance-related changes. Microsoft's Xbox Music app now launches a lot faster and includes improvements to the various Snap Views within the app. Mail, Calendar, and People have also been updated, but there's no significant visual changes to report.


Although Microsoft's Games app has also been updated, the application still uses the old user interface instead of the Xbox One-like interface of the Xbox Music and Xbox Video apps. Optional apps like Movie Moments, SmartGlass, and Fresh Paint have also been updated. Movie Moments has been slightly redesigned, but it still contains the basic movie making features. Fresh Paint has been overhauled with watercolor support and a new user interface in preparation for Windows 8.1. All of the built-in app updates are available immediately in the Windows Store for Windows 8.1 users. Microsoft is planning to release the Windows 8.1 update to existing Windows 8 users at 7AM ET this morning.
